How Life Works Here
Barras Fold is located in Leeds. Crime is a significant concern, with 464 incidents recorded in 12 months — well above the national average. Violence and sexual offences dominates reports. 254 violent offences were recorded (55% of total). This level of crime reflects a high-footfall transit area rather than a typical residential street. Some amenities are available nearby, though a car may be useful for regular errands like grocery shopping. The nearest transport stop is 140m away (bus). Rail links may require a connecting journey. The median property price is £187,950, with strong growth of 18% over five years. Based on 12 transactions recorded since 2014. Rented accommodation predominates. There are 7 schools within 2 km, 7 rated Good or Outstanding by Ofsted. Both primary and secondary options are available locally. The nearest school is just 369m away. However, high crime rates and a dense urban environment significantly undermine family suitability despite the school provision. This street may particularly suit property investors. Overall, this street scores 42 out of 100 for liveability, slightly below the district average. The low safety score is the dominant factor affecting liveability here.
